Sublinear Growth of Information in DNA Sequences

arXiv:q-bio/0402046

Abstract

We introduce a novel method to analyse complete genomes and recognise some distinctive features by means of an adaptive compression algorithm, which is not DNA-oriented. We study the Information Content as a function of the number of symbols encoded by the algorithm. Preliminar results are shown concerning regions having a sublinear type of information growth, which is strictly connected to the presence of highly repetitive subregions that might be supposed to have a regulatory function within the genome.
